2021 BJUT Virtual Professional Development Program Opened

On June 1, BJUT held the opening ceremony of Virtual Professional Development Program on World-class University Development and Governance. In the opening remarks, Prof. Guo Fu, Vice President of BJUT, stressed the importance of overseas professional development program in BJUT’s efforts to implement the development strategy of open schooling and talent cultivation. He said that BJUT vigorously promotes faculty with international vision, and provide talent and think tank to serve the Capital’s “Four Centers” plan and  the construction of  the International Science and Technology Innovation Center.

Prof. Liu Zhaomiao, Director of International Office of BJUT, briefly introduced the background of BJUT’s professional development program and the information of the 2021 program. The “2021 BJUT Virtual Professional Development Program on World-class University Development and Governance” is organized by Nanyang Technological University, Singapore, which is scheduled from June 1 to July 6 in the form of on-line teaching and off-line class learning. The course will be attended by 45 administrative staff from relevant functional departments, offices, faculties and colleges.

Nanyang Technological University is one of the top research universities in the world, which ranked 13th in 2021 QS World University Rankings and 3rd in the 2021 QS Asia University Rankings. As one of the important training bases designated by the China Scholarship Council of the Ministry of Education of China, it has more than 20 years of professional training experience.
